# LifeProTips: Maximize Your Change Conversions
**Did you know?**
Coinstar machines don't charge a fee if you opt for a gift card instead of cash. Checking specific machines on their website can help you find options like Amazon gift cards to get the most value from your spare change.
---
### Tips and Insights:
- **Bank change counters:** Some banks used to have free change counters that deposit directly into your account, but they are becoming rare or have been removed.
- **Acceptance rules:** Many places prefer rolled coins for larger amounts, but some banks will accept unrolled change over a few dollars.
- **Self checkout convenience:** Certain stores have coin slots at self-checkouts with a flap or larger area, allowing you to pour in multiple coins at once for free.
- **Casino exchanges:** Casinos will often convert change into cash free of charge.
- **Paying with coins:** You can pay with coins at some stores or for traffic citations; however, acceptance may vary.
- **Legal tender:** Coins are legal tender and must be accepted by government entities, but private businesses may set their own policies.
- **Alternatives:** If your bank doesn't offer free change counting, using Coinstar for gift cards or spending coins directly can be good options.
- **Avoid fee surprises:** Always verify whether a machine or store charges a fee before proceeding.
- **In Canada & phasing out cash:** In some regions, physical coins are less accepted, but they remain legal tender.
